百科简史 >> 开放式系统互联通信参考模型 >> 历史版本
编辑时间历史版本内容长度图片数目录数修改原因
11-17 21:20 历史版本1 2265 1 3 新增图片
最新历史版本 |   下一历史版本 | 返回词条

开放式系统互联通信参考模型

目录

一、基础概述

开放式系统互联通信参考模型开放式系统互联通信参考模型
开放式系统互联通信参考模型是由ISO(国际标准化组织)在1984年制定的,旨在提供一个通用的框架来描述计算机网络协议的设计和实现。该模型是基于对当时各种不同计算机系统和网络协议的观察和总结,旨在促进不同系统和协议之间的互操作性。

OSI模型将计算机网络协议分成七个层次,每个层次都有一组特定的功能和职责。这些层次从下到上分别是:

物理层:负责处理计算机系统之间的物理连接,包括电缆、接口、电源等的管理。

数据链路层:负责处理数据在链路上的传输,包括错误检测和流量控制等。

网络层:负责处理数据在网络中的传输,包括路由和转发等。

传输层:负责提供端到端的数据传输服务,包括数据分段、重组、可靠性和流量控制等。

会话层:负责建立和维护通信会话,包括数据同步和对话控制等。

表示层:负责处理数据的表现形式,包括数据压缩、加密和解密等。

应用层:负责处理特定的应用程序细节,包括文件传输、电子邮件等。

二、应用

1、网络设计和规划:OSI模型可以帮助网络工程师理解和规划网络拓扑结构、协议选择和性能优化等。

2、通信协议设计和实现:OSI模型可以作为通信协议设计和实现的基础框架,指导协议分层、功能分配和接口设计等。

3、网络安全分析:OSI模型可以用于网络安全分析,帮助安全专家理解网络攻击的潜在点,并制定相应的安全策略。

4、软件系统设计:OSI模型可以作为软件系统设计的基础框架,指导系统分层、接口设计、数据传输和同步等。

5、教育和培训:OSI模型经常用于计算机网络教育和培训中,帮助学生和教师理解计算机网络的基本原理和协议结构。

三、特色特点

1、分层结构:OSI模型将计算机网络协议分成七个层次,每个层次都有一组特定的功能和职责,这使得协议设计和实现更加灵活和可扩展。

2、标准化:OSI模型提供了一个标准化的框架,使得不同系统和协议之间的互操作性得到提高。这有助于促进不同厂商和组织之间的合作和交流。

3、模块化设计:OSI模型采用模块化设计思想,每个层次都可以独立开发和改进,这使得协议设计和实现更加灵活和可定制。

4、通用性:OSI模型适用于各种不同的计算机系统和网络协议中,这使得它成为计算机网络领域中重要的参考模型之一。

5、广泛使用:由于OSI模型的通用性和广泛应用性,它已经成为计算机网络领域中的一个基础标准和参考框架,被广泛应用于教育、研究和工业等领域中。